WebJun 2, 2024 · Interestingly, persulfidation of both DES1 and RBOHD is redox dependent, and ROS accumulation at high levels induces persulfide oxidation, which inhibits the activity of these proteins, leading to ABA desensitization. The oxidized persulfides can be reduced back to thiol groups by thioredoxin and prevent the continuous activation of ABA signaling. WebJun 23, 2024 · This persulfidation was reversible by incubation with reducing agents and modification increased the binding affinity of ATG18a to certain phosphoinositides, PtdIns(3)P []. In fact, impairment of persulfidation by mutating Cys103 abolished almost completely this binding to phospholipids.
